About The Position

As an Associate in our Institutional Client Credit Management – Corporate & NBFI team you will manage a portfolio of credit relationships within the Global Credit division of RBC Capital Markets. You will work closely with other groups within Capital Markets and the Bank to deliver a full range of credit and banking services to multinational and other large corporate relationships.

Responsibilities

  • Ensure timely preparation of (i) transaction requests (which may include but not limited to new credits, restructurings, renewals, waivers, documentation review, establishing lines for trading and cash management, regularizing ETRs, indicative risk ratings); (ii) annual reviews of assigned portfolio and ensuring the data integrity of CCMS.
  • Participate in team deliverables with respect to regulatory/audit requests
  • Ensure transactional requests are reviewed and approved within policy
  • Completion of ad-hoc projects and other duties (including presenting to key stakeholders) efficiently and effectively in order to support the team meeting planned and unplanned demands
  • Develop expertise in various industries and trading products, policies and guidelines, and provide value added advice to internal partners
  • Ensure compliance with Bank Policy
  • Ensure that bank systems correctly reflect key terms and conditions of agreements and other documentation for the assigned portfolio
  • Interact extensively with other functions of RBC Capital Markets, the Bank and occasionally interact with clients, legal counsel and other external contacts
